Serviço

AWS Service Discovery Spring Boot

AWS Service Discovery Spring Boot
  1. O que é descoberta de serviço na bota da primavera?
  2. Quais serviços da AWS podem ser usados ​​para descoberta de serviços na AWS?
  3. A API Gateway é igual à descoberta de serviço?
  4. O que é Rota 53 vs Eureka?
  5. A descoberta de serviço é um balanceador de carga?
  6. Quais são os dois tipos de descoberta de serviço?
  7. Como faço para usar a descoberta de serviços em microsserviços?
  8. É Kubernetes uma descoberta de serviço?
  9. Por que precisamos de descoberta de serviço?
  10. Qual é a diferença entre a descoberta de serviços e a malha de serviço?
  11. É DNS uma descoberta de serviço?
  12. Por que é chamado Rota 53?
  13. A Amazon Route 53 é um balanceador de carga?
  14. Pode rota 53 gatilho lambda?
  15. Zookeeper é uma descoberta de serviço?
  16. Qual dependência é usada para descoberta de serviços?
  17. O que se entende por descoberta de serviço?
  18. O que é exemplo de descoberta de serviço?
  19. O que é descoberta de serviço em java?
  20. O que é uma ferramenta de descoberta de serviço?
  21. Como faço para criar uma descoberta de serviço na bota da primavera?
  22. Como faço para criar uma descoberta de serviço?
  23. Quais 2 protocolos são protocolos de descoberta de serviço?
  24. Qual é o papel da descoberta de serviços nos microsserviços?
  25. O que é a descoberta de serviço e como você implementa?

O que é descoberta de serviço na bota da primavera?

A descoberta de serviços do lado do cliente permite que os serviços encontrem e se comuniquem sem codificar o nome do host e a porta. O único 'ponto fixo' nessa arquitetura é o registro de serviço, com o qual cada serviço tem que se registrar.

Quais serviços da AWS podem ser usados ​​para descoberta de serviços na AWS?

Seu serviço Amazon ECS pode opcionalmente ser configurado para usar a Amazon ECS Service Discovery. O serviço Discovery usa ações da API da AWS Cloud Map para gerenciar namespaces HTTP e DNS para seus serviços Amazon ECS.

A API Gateway é igual à descoberta de serviço?

O gateway da API pergunta o software de descoberta de serviço (e.G Zookeeper, Hashicorp Consul, Eureka, Skydns), onde pode localizar diferentes serviços de back -end de acordo com solicitações da API (enviando o nome). Depois que o software de descoberta de serviço fornece as informações necessárias, o gateway encaminha a solicitação para esse endereço.

O que é Rota 53 vs Eureka?

Quão diferente é eureka da rota 53? A Rota 53 é um serviço de nomenclatura e, enquanto Eureka fornece nomeação para os servidores de nível intermediário, a similaridade para aí. A Rota 53 é um serviço DNS que pode hospedar seus registros DNS, mesmo para data centers não-AWS. A Rota 53 também pode fazer o roteamento baseado em latência nas regiões da AWS.

A descoberta de serviço é um balanceador de carga?

Descoberta de serviço do lado do servidor. A abordagem alternativa para a descoberta de serviços é o modelo de descoberta do lado do servidor, que usa um intermediário que atua como um balanceador de carga. O cliente faz uma solicitação a um serviço por meio de um balanceador de carga que atua como um orquestrador.

Quais são os dois tipos de descoberta de serviço?

Existem dois tipos de descoberta de serviço: lado do servidor e do lado do cliente. A descoberta de serviços do lado do servidor permite que os aplicativos de clientes encontrem serviços através de um roteador ou um balanceador de carga.

Como faço para usar a descoberta de serviços em microsserviços?

O padrão de descoberta do lado do servidor

Primeiro, o cliente solicita um microsserviço através do balanceador de carga. Em seguida, o balanceador de carga consulta o Registro de Serviços e encontra a localização do microsserviço relevante. Finalmente, o balanceador de carga direciona a solicitação para o microsserviço.

É Kubernetes uma descoberta de serviço?

A descoberta do serviço Kubernetes é uma abstração que permite que um aplicativo em execução em um conjunto de pods seja exposto como um serviço de rede. Isso permite que um conjunto de pods seja executado usando um único nome DNS e permite que o Kubernetes carregue o equilíbrio.

Por que precisamos de descoberta de serviço?

Assim, é difícil saber o número de serviços em um momento. Você precisa de descoberta de serviços em microsserviços para localizar instâncias de serviço em locais de rede atribuídos dinamicamente em um local de microsserviços baseado em nuvem. Ajuda todas as instâncias a se adaptar à carga e distribuí -la de acordo.

Qual é a diferença entre a descoberta de serviços e a malha de serviço?

Uma malha de serviço trabalha com um protocolo de descoberta de serviço para detectar serviços à medida que surgirem. Então, a malha envelhece -os graciosamente quando eles desaparecem. A descoberta de serviços é uma estrutura de gerenciamento de contêineres que mantém uma lista de instâncias prontas para receber solicitações - ou ser descoberto - por outros serviços.

É DNS uma descoberta de serviço?

A resposta rápida é o serviço Discovery (SD) é para uso interno; portanto, um de seus aplicativos internos pode encontrar outro dentro do seu sistema. DNS é para uso externo, então alguém (ou alguma torradeira maligna) do outro lado do seu balanceador de carga pode conversar com seu aplicativo.

Por que é chamado Rota 53?

O nome do nosso serviço (Rota 53) vem do fato de que os servidores DNS respondem às consultas na porta 53 e fornecem respostas que rota os usuários finais para seus aplicativos na Internet.

A Amazon Route 53 é um balanceador de carga?

A Rota 53 é um serviço de sistema de nomes de domínio (DNS) que executa o balanceamento de carga do servidor global, roteando cada solicitação para a região da AWS mais próxima da localização do solicitante.

Pode rota 53 gatilho lambda?

AWS Lambda Função escrita em Python 2.7, que desencadeia as atualizações da Rota 53 DNS quando ocorre o evento de escala automática. Alteon pode então usar as consultas DNS para alterações de instância automaticamente. Para uma explicação detalhada sobre como implantar e usar este script Lambda, consulte o vídeo a seguir.

Zookeeper é uma descoberta de serviço?

A descoberta de serviços é um dos princípios principais de uma arquitetura baseada em microsserviço. Tentar configurar manualmente cada cliente ou alguma forma de convenção pode ser muito difícil de fazer e pode ser muito quebradiço.

Qual dependência é usada para descoberta de serviços?

O primeiro aplicativo (o aplicativo de serviço) precisa apenas da dependência do servidor Eureka. O segundo aplicativo (o aplicativo cliente) precisa do Servidor Eureka e das dependências do cliente da Eureka Discovery.

O que se entende por descoberta de serviço?

A descoberta de serviços é a detecção automática de dispositivos e serviços oferecidos em uma rede. A descoberta, que minimiza os esforços de configuração para os administradores, é comumente encontrada em arquiteturas de microsserviço e plataformas de contêinerização.

O que é exemplo de descoberta de serviço?

Um exemplo popular de descoberta de serviços do lado do servidor é o Amazon Web Services (AWS) Elastic Load Balancer (ELB). O ELB é usado para equilibrar a carga de tráfego externo da Internet, bem como o tráfego interno direcionado a uma nuvem virtual privada (VPC). O cliente faz uma solicitação através do ELB usando o nome do DNS.

O que é descoberta de serviço em java?

O que é descoberta de serviço? A descoberta de serviços é como os aplicativos e (micro) serviços se localizam em uma rede. As implementações incluem um (s) servidor (s) central (s) que mantêm uma visão global de endereços e clientes que se conectam ao servidor central para atualizar e recuperar endereços.

O que é uma ferramenta de descoberta de serviço?

O software de descoberta de serviços ajuda a automatizar a detecção de serviços em uma rede de computadores. Esse tipo de software conecta contêineres em cluster aos provedores de serviços, identificando seu nome, host ou link.

Como faço para criar uma descoberta de serviço na bota da primavera?

Registrando microsserviços

À medida que a Spring Boot encontra a biblioteca no caminho de classe, ela se registra automaticamente no servidor Eureka. Etapa 2: Adicionar SRC/Main/Recursos/Bootstrap. propriedades e a propriedade como abaixo. O servidor Discovery registrará o serviço com este nome (ID).

Como faço para criar uma descoberta de serviço?

O padrão de descoberta do lado do servidor

Primeiro, o cliente solicita um microsserviço através do balanceador de carga. Em seguida, o balanceador de carga consulta o Registro de Serviços e encontra a localização do microsserviço relevante. Finalmente, o balanceador de carga direciona a solicitação para o microsserviço.

Quais 2 protocolos são protocolos de descoberta de serviço?

Existem muitos protocolos de descoberta de serviços, incluindo: Bluetooth Service Discovery Protocol (SDP) DNS Service Discovery (DNS-SD), um componente da rede de configuração zero.

Qual é o papel da descoberta de serviços nos microsserviços?

Para acompanhar o ritmo, os clientes precisam de uma maneira de identificar as instâncias de serviço disponíveis. É aqui que a descoberta de serviços entra. Uma vantagem importante de uma arquitetura de microsserviços é a capacidade de criar novas instâncias de cada serviço para atender à carga atual, responder a falhas e lançar atualizações.

O que é a descoberta de serviço e como você implementa?

Em um aplicativo de microsserviços, o conjunto de instâncias de serviço em execução muda dinamicamente. Instâncias têm locais de rede atribuídos dinamicamente. Consequentemente, para que um cliente faça uma solicitação a um serviço, ele deve usar um mecanismo de descoberta de serviço. Uma parte essencial da descoberta de serviço é o Registro de Serviços.

Como conectar uma API do DOTNET a um banco de dados MSSQL, ambos no mesmo cluster Kubernetes?
Como faço para conectar -me a um banco de dados no cluster de Kubernetes?Como o Kubernetes lida com bancos de dados?Qual é o armazenamento de banco d...
Teste de ponta a ponta - Data Pipelines construídos usando serviços GCP
O que é o pipeline de dados de ponta a ponta?Como você constrói um pipeline de dados no GCP?O que é pipelining no GCP?Quais são os 3 principais estág...
Vazamento de pipeline gitlab Outras fontes de projeto
Como faço para acionar outro pipeline do projeto no Gitlab?O que causa o pipeline falhou no Gitlab?Um projeto GitLab pode ter vários pipelines?Como s...